Your Mission As the Pharmacist (Cannabis) - Connecticut, you're the clinical anchor for Shangri-La's medical program-protecting patient trust while keeping every consultation, record, and workflow aligned with Connecticut requirements. Position Overview
The Pharmacist is responsible for overseeing all medical cannabis patient consultation services, pharmacist-required compliance functions, and dispensary technician training across Shangri-La's Connecticut retail locations. This role serves as the clinical expert for the organization, ensuring all medical cannabis transactions, patient interactions, and pharmacist-required documentation comply with Connecticut regulations and company standards. The Pharmacist will conduct patient consultations, review and verify medical cannabis transactions completed by Dispensary Technicians, support compliance initiatives, and lead the development and certification of store teams participating in the Connecticut medical cannabis program. Key Responsibilities
Patient Consultations & Clinical Oversight
• Conduct medical cannabis consultations in accordance with Connecticut regulations.
• Provide patient education regarding product categories, administration methods, dosing considerations, and responsible cannabis use.
• Serve as a trusted clinical resource for patients and retail staff.
• Maintain professionalism, confidentiality, and regulatory compliance during all patient interactions.
• Support patient retention through exceptional consultation experiences and education. Medical Transaction Review & Verification
• Review and verify medical cannabis transactions completed by Dispensary Technicians.
• Ensure all required documentation is complete, accurate, and compliant prior to final approval.
• Monitor transaction workflows to ensure consistency across all Connecticut locations.
• Identify and correct documentation deficiencies when necessary.
• Maintain records in accordance with Connecticut medical cannabis regulations and company standards. Dispensary Technician Training & Certification
• Develop, coordinate, and deliver Dispensary Technician training programs.
• Train employees on Connecticut medical cannabis regulations, patient interactions, documentation requirements, and compliance expectations.
• Support employees seeking Dispensary Technician certification.
• Evaluate competency and readiness of Dispensary Technicians.
• Maintain training records and certification documentation as required. Regulatory Compliance & Documentation
• Maintain compliance with all Connecticut pharmacy and medical cannabis regulations.
• Ensure all pharmacist-required documentation is completed accurately and maintained appropriately.
• Assist with regulatory audits, inspections, and compliance reviews.
• Monitor changes in regulations and provide guidance to leadership and store teams.
• Partner with Compliance and Operations teams to ensure consistent execution of medical program requirements. Clinical Program Development
• Support the continued growth and implementation of Shangri-La's hybrid medical cannabis model.
• Assist in developing standardized consultation practices and patient education resources.
• Recommend process improvements to enhance patient experience and regulatory compliance.
• Partner with leadership to ensure medical services remain scalable across multiple locations. Qualifications Required
• Active, unrestricted Connecticut Pharmacist License.
• Doctor of Pharmacy (PharmD) degree.
• Minimum 3 years of pharmacist experience in a regulated healthcare or pharmacy environment.
• Strong understanding of compliance-driven documentation and regulatory requirements.
• Excellent communication and patient education skills.
• Ability to travel between Connecticut retail locations as needed.
• Strong organizational skills and attention to detail. Preferred
• Cannabis industry experience.
• Experience training or developing employees.
• Multi-location oversight experience.
• Experience supporting regulatory audits and inspections.
